Understanding 3D Printing: Redefining Manufacturing Boundaries

3D printing, also known as additive manufacturing, involves creating three-dimensional objects layer by layer from digital models. Its advantages are profound, including rapid prototyping, customization, reduced material waste, and the ability to produce highly complex geometries that traditional manufacturing cannot easily achieve.

  • Customization and Personalization: Tailoring products to specific customer needs with minimal additional costs.
  • Rapid Prototyping: Accelerating product development cycles by quickly transforming digital designs into physical prototypes.
  • Cost Efficiency: Reducing waste and lowering manufacturing costs, especially for small batch productions.
  • Geometrical Complexity: Creating innovative components and parts that require intricate internal structures or unconventional shapes.
  • Sustainable Practices: Minimizing excess material use, thus supporting eco-friendly manufacturing initiatives.

Market Trends and Future Outlook for Road Sweeper Manufacturers

The global market for road sweepers is expanding, driven by urbanization, environmental regulations, and increasing public awareness about cleanliness and pollution control. As cities grow and infrastructure projects accelerate, road sweeper manufacturers are adopting innovative features:

  • Eco-Friendly Technologies: Electric and hybrid sweepers with reduced emissions and noise pollution.
  • Automation and Smart Features: Incorporating sensors, GPS, and IoT connectivity for autonomous operation and optimized cleaning routes.
  • Modular Designs: Allowing easy maintenance, customization, and upgrades.
  • Enhanced Efficiency: Superior suction systems and multi-surface adaptability for comprehensive cleaning outcomes.
  • Use of Advanced Manufacturing: Applying 3D printing and other digital fabrication methods to reduce costs and boost innovation.
